This porridge made with oats, bananas, and cinnamon is a favorite winter breakfast of ours. It's hearty, warming, and tastes delicious!
Ingredients
- 2.5 cups water
- 1 cup rolled oats
- 1 tablespoon white sugar , Optional
- 1 teaspoon salt , Optional
- 2 bananas , sliced
- 1 pinch ground cinnamon
- 0.5 cups cold milk , Optional
Instructions
-
1
Combine water and oats in a saucepan; season to taste with sugar and salt. Add bananas and cinnamon.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low, and simmer until the liquid has been absorbed, stirring frequently.
-
2
Pour into bowls, and top each with a splash of cold milk.
